Subject: Crossword generator reviews

Welcome to the rotation. You'll be reviewing changes to Gridwren, our crossword generator. Watch for grid-symmetry regressions and dictionary diffs — both need a golden-file update in the same PR. Builds over 90 seconds mean someone broke the fill cache. Don't approve solver changes without a benchmark run. Review conventions and the benchmark steps are on the page below.

wiki page, bagef-yajof: https://sentry.sivrelcloud.corp/board

### Step 4: Stabilize the integration tests

Heads up: the Tollgate payments suite is flaky mostly because tests share one sandbox ledger. Before migrating, give each test run its own namespace and bump the settlement poll timeout — the old default is way too tight. Once that's in place, reruns should drop to near zero. The test harness picks up these configuration values at startup.

config for hahip-yajep:
holix:
  log_level: error
  metrics_host: metrics.holix.qorvellabs.internal
  pin: 9600
  pool_size: 8

### Runbook: InkMill Markdown Pipeline — Renderer Stall

If rendered previews stop updating, first check the InkMill worker queue depth; a stall above five minutes means the sanitizer stage is wedged. Drain the queue with `inkmill drain --safe`, then restart workers one at a time to preserve cache warmth. Record the restart in the incident log, and include the build token printed below.

trace token, bawig-yageg: htk6_3563df

ProctorQueue escalation. If exam sessions back up past 500 pending in the Ashgate region, first restart the intake workers — this clears most stalls. Check the Veriden identity service next; a slow handshake there cascades into the queue. Page the on-call only if candidates are actively blocked. Document every action in the incident log. New hires: never drain the queue manually. For escalation beyond on-call, email the queue owners here.

alerts address for kafof-bagag: kasael@olvarqdyn.corp